Madison Brengle is a professional tennis player from the United States of America. She has a career-high singles ranking of No.35, which she reached in May 2015. She also has a doubles career-high ranking of No.86. Brengle has two WTA singles titles.
Player Profile
Madison Brengle was born on April 3, 1990, in Dover, Delaware in the United States. She stands 168 cm tall and she plays right-handed with a two-handed backhand.Brengle is coached by Julie Coin. Since she turned pro, she has earned $4,239,583 in prize money. She has also been coached by her mother Gaby Brengle.
Career
Brengle made her Grand Slam main draw debut in 2007. That year, she was in the opening rounds of both the Australian Open and the US Open. The following year, she was in the first rounds of the Aussie Open and the French Open.She would not make another Grand Slam main draw appearance until 2014 at the US Open. After that, she had consistent main draw appearances. Her best finish came in 2015 when she made it to the fourth round of the Australian Open.
That year, she appeared in the main draws in the WTA 1000 tournaments aside from the Qatar Open. In 2022, she made it to the third round of the Qatar Open and the third round of the Miami Open.
